URGENT: Annan says he accepts criticism over oil-for-food program
www.chinaview.cn 2005-09-07 22:57:45

    UNITED NATIONS, Sept. 7 (Xinhuanet) -- UN Secretary-General Kofi Annan said here Wednesday that he accepted an independent inquiry panel's criticism of him over the management of the UN-run oil-for-food program in Iraq.

    "The report is critical of me personally, and I accept its criticism," he told the Security Council, referring to a comprehensive report released by the panel on the same day. Enditem
